Eleanor Lindley Rogers 1815 — 1905
Born on Jul 1, 1815 to James Lindley and Martha Eleanor Thompson Lindley. Eleanor Lindley Rogers passed away on Jan 14, 1905, at the age of 89 and was buried in Prairie Center Cemetery in De Soto, KS. Eleanor Lindley Rogers was married to Henry M Rogers, Jr and had 2 children: Mary Eleanor "mollie" Rogers Reed, James H Rogers.
